World’s Thinnest Waterproof Phone

fujitsu.JPG

yea you OCDs out there can wash these

Fujitsu has launched what it seems to be like the world’s first thinnest waterproof phone. The F703i is unfortunately not going to leave the Japanese shores so too bad world! The phone is 17.9mm thick and can be submerged into water for about 30 minutes. I wonder why the timeframe…since it’s waterproof it should be able to stay in water for an unsurmountable time. But anyway, it also boast the feature of being able to go down to 1 metre deep without much casualties.

The only question right now is, if they created the world’s thinnest waterproof phone, how come they didn’t create the world’s first water-friendly phone that allows callers to talk underwater? I mean what good is a waterproof phone if the user cannot make phonecalls underwater, eh?

fujitsu2.jpg

bling bling casing

The F703i also comes in a shiny casing with 2.2inch screen and 1.3megapixel camera. No word about whether it plays music or not.

Sony Ericsson’s K810 and K550 Cybershot

k810i_front_golden_ivory_k550_440pxl.jpg

And now they even have 3.2 Megapixels camera phones. Why do we even need a camera anymore when we can use a gadget to communicate and to extricate visually pleasing memories? Sony Ericsson’s new Cybershot phones are now offering 3.2 megapixels and 2.0 megapixels camera phone, K810 and K550, respectively.

The feature rich 17-mm K810 boasts an image stabilized 3.2 megapixel camera with auto focus and Xenon flash. The K550 packs just a good shootin’ 2.0 megapixel cam and LED photo light but does so in a 14-mm form factor. Both devices bring an RM radio with RDS and support for Memory Stick Mico (M2) cards

Both phone will be out in the second quarter of 2007, meaning this year! Personally, I can’t keep up with the changes that phones keep evolving to. The Ultimate Kids Keitai

Continuing my now two-post long thread of Ultimate Keitai aimed at particular demographics, I now present to you the ultimate Kids Keitai! The newly renamed Softbank Mobile has released the ‘Kodomobile’ which has been especially designed for children.

Image from TOKYOMANGO

The phone features a GPS tracking system so that parents can check the location of their kids on a computer at any time, a panic alarm, and a warning light that will automatically send an email with the time and current location when activated. There’s also web access to things like Yahoo! Kids (remember, Softbank and Yahoo! are in cahoots), some games, 1GB of memory, a high resolution camera and a battery that can last for up to 20 days.

The Ultimate Female Keitai

Mobile phones, or keitai, are obviously a big fashion accessory in Japan. One of the best selling phones of the last year, the au KDDI Neon was perhaps a bit under-developed in the amazing-only-in-Japan-technological-features department. But it was, quite frankly, beautiful, which is why it sold out.

Now Mitsubishi (through DoCoMo) have released the FOMA D702iF which is meant to have everything that a woman could want from her keitai. The feminine pastel colours complements the skin on the hand, while a special alarm keeps track of the female monthly cycle.

Yes, you read that correctly.

There’s also the special design, which includes soft and smooth contours and a small shape to avoid chipping fingernails. The small, palm-size and marquee cut is also meant to enhance to look of a woman’s hands.

The phone was designed by renown fashion designer Momoko Ikuta. They are available in Coral Coral, Green Air, White Sand and Lilac Mirage.
